Marlin in Madeira – Late Season

So the season for Blue Marlin started late due to a cold winter here in Madeira.  We expected that the season would probably go on later than usual for the Island.  The temperatures here are well up on the normal for this time of year and the water temperature recoreded at 27 degrees today.  We are after a slow season seeing Blue Marlin being raised over the last few days so its a real postive point for the island and its big game fishing.  Its not time to give up yet on still getting that fish of a life time.

We will be trying to capture the wahoo which we expect to see at this time of year but fishing still with the chance of that big blue.

Of course we are still busy with bottom fishing which is also giving good results.
